Verdict
WESTERN RYDER ran well in top bumper company at Cheltenham and April in the spring. He should make a hurdler and can make the most of the 6lb here receives from course and distance winner Flashing Glance, though Tom Lacey's novice ran a cracker from the front in a tough handicap at Chepstow last month and will take no prisoners again. Honest Vic shaped nicely on his hurdles bow at Warwick and should have more to offer.
